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Australian shovelnose ray | Mountain Water Rat |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(حيوانات) | Animalia (حيوانات)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(حبليات) | Chordata (حبليات) |
| Class | Elasmobranchii | Mammalia (ثدييات) |
| Order | Rhinopristiformes (قيثاريات الشكل) | Rodentia (قوارض) |
| Family | Rhinobatidae | Muridae (Mice & Rats) |
| Genus | Aptychotrema | Baiyankamys |
| Species | Aptychotrema rostrata | Baiyankamys habbema |
Evolutionary Relationship
Australian shovelnose ray and Mountain Water Rat share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(حبليات)
